Modern Bathroom Remodeling in Norwalk, CT
Modern bathroom remodeling services encompass a range of projects aimed at updating and enhancing the functionality, style, and comfort of a bathroom space. These projects can include replacing fixtures, installing new vanities, upgrading flooring, improving lighting, and reconfiguring layouts to better suit the needs of the household. Homeowners often seek these services to create a more modern, efficient, and aesthetically pleasing bathroom environment, whether for a full renovation or targeted updates to specific areas.
Property owners typically want to understand the scope of work involved, the materials and design options available, and how the remodeling can improve daily use and property value. Clarifying the project's overall goals, budget considerations, and timeline helps ensure the renovation aligns with expectations. It is also helpful to consider any plumbing or electrical updates required, as well as the potential impact on existing bathroom features during the remodeling process.

Modern Bathroom Remodeling Questions
What types of bathroom remodeling services are available? Services include updating fixtures, installing new vanities, replacing tiles, and full redesigns to enhance style and functionality.
Can bathroom remodeling improve energy efficiency? Yes, upgrades like LED lighting, low-flow fixtures, and efficient ventilation can reduce energy and water use.
Is it possible to customize the bathroom design? Customization options include selecting materials, fixtures, and layouts to match personal style and needs.
What should property owners consider before remodeling? Consider the current layout, desired features, and overall style to ensure the project aligns with goals and space constraints.
